Importance of Employee Management Software

Employee management software, also known as HR software or human capital management (HCM) software, provides small businesses with comprehensive tools to automate and streamline various HR functions. Here’s why investing in such software is beneficial:

  1. Centralized Data Management: Employee management software centralizes all HR data, including employee profiles, attendance records, payroll information, performance reviews, and training history. This consolidation eliminates the need for manual record-keeping and reduces errors.
  2. Efficient Employee Onboarding and Offboarding: The software facilitates smooth onboarding processes by automating paperwork, providing new hires with access to company policies and resources, and guiding them through necessary training modules. Similarly, it streamlines offboarding tasks, ensuring that departing employees’ access is revoked and exit procedures are followed.
  3. Attendance and Time Tracking: Many employee management systems include features for tracking employee attendance, hours worked, and time-off requests. This simplifies payroll processing, ensures compliance with labor laws, and allows managers to monitor workforce productivity effectively.
  4. Performance Management: The software facilitates performance reviews, goal setting, and feedback collection. It helps managers track employee progress, identify areas for improvement, and recognize high-performing individuals, contributing to a culture of continuous improvement.
  5. Employee Self-Service Portals: Self-service features allow employees to update their personal information, view pay stubs, request time off, and access training materials independently. This reduces administrative burden on HR staff and empowers employees to manage their own HR-related tasks.
  6. Compliance and Reporting: Employee management software helps businesses stay compliant with labor laws, regulations, and industry standards. It generates reports on employee metrics, payroll data, and compliance issues, facilitating informed decision-making and audits.

Choosing the Right Employee Management Software

When selecting employee management software for your small business, consider the following factors to ensure it aligns with your organizational needs and goals:

  1. Core Features: Evaluate the software’s core functionalities, such as payroll processing, time and attendance tracking, benefits administration, performance management, and employee self-service capabilities. Choose a solution that addresses your specific HR challenges and supports your growth objectives.
  2. Scalability: Ensure the software can scale with your business as it grows. Consider factors such as the number of employees it can accommodate, pricing models for additional users, and integration capabilities with other business systems (e.g., accounting software, CRM).
  3. User Interface and Ease of Use: Opt for software with an intuitive interface that is easy for HR staff and employees to navigate. A user-friendly design reduces training time, promotes adoption across the organization, and enhances overall user experience.
  4. Customization and Integration: Look for software that offers customization options to align with your company’s branding and workflows. Additionally, seamless integration with existing tools and platforms (e.g., email, calendar, collaboration tools) enhances operational efficiency and data synchronization.
  5. Security and Data Privacy: Prioritize software providers that adhere to stringent security measures, such as data encryption, secure access controls, and compliance with GDPR or other data protection regulations. Protecting employee data and maintaining confidentiality is critical for building trust and compliance.

Popular Employee Management Software Options for Small Businesses

Several reputable employee management software solutions cater specifically to the needs of small businesses:

  • Zenefits: Known for its all-in-one HR platform, offering features such as payroll processing, benefits administration, time tracking, and compliance management.
  • Gusto: Specializes in payroll processing and benefits administration, with user-friendly interfaces and customizable workflows tailored for small businesses.
  • BambooHR: Offers comprehensive HR functionalities, including applicant tracking, onboarding, performance management, and employee self-service, designed for small to medium-sized businesses.
  • ADP Workforce Now: Provides robust HR and payroll solutions with scalable options, compliance management, and analytics tools suitable for growing businesses.
